This thing that looks like a mouthpiece is called a splint correction device!! Now, I will share my review of the jaw joint disorder correction^^
I had a hard time after my jaw dislocated in high school and I had to forcibly put it back in place. I experienced issues with my jaw joint, including clicking sounds and grinding noises in my ears.
Grinding my teeth severely while sleeping, my canines are also chipped.
I also had a habit of clenching my teeth tightly while sleeping, but since it didn't cause any major problems in my daily life, I just thought it was okay. However, as my headaches worsened and I started experiencing jaw pain, I decided to visit a specialist dentist for my jaw!
After panoramic and temporomandibular joint X-ray imaging, the doctor's diagnosis was... that it is in the early stage of TMJ disc displacement, but somewhat severe, which was shockingㅠ
In my case, I have a severe combination of temporomandibular joint internal disorder like jaw slipping, grinding teeth, clenching, and even a very bad sand-like grinding sound during jaw movement, so I was recommended splint therapy.

The effectiveness of splint treatment
Relief of temporomandibular joint disorder
The goal is to relieve pain through temporomandibular joint treatment, enable the mouth to open widely, and prevent clicking sounds in the jaw!!
It is said that the most comfortable position for the jaw is when the splint device is attached to the Winny! In other words, resting the jaw to reduce force allows for better treatment effects!!
The principle of creating a gap between the upper and lower teeth like in the picture to help the jaw close properly!!

With only a splint correction device, you can reduce tooth wear, tooth fractures, and temporomandibular joint strain.
Additionally, getting jaw Botox injections can also be helpful!
Usually, Botox is administered to become more slender, but I received it for treatment purposes at the dental clinic. So, it was injected into the jaw muscles while my mouth was clenched!!
Getting Botox injections in the jaw for treatment purposes can help alleviate pain!!
The treatment took about 6 months (individual differences apply, with regular physical therapy often combined). The cost was about one million won for the device alone, and since adjustments and physical therapy were done every two weeks, the total cost was higher!!
Currently, I have completed treatment and I wear a splint device whenever I experience pain!
If you don't wear the device regularly, the shape of your teeth may change, so you might experience pain when wearing it!! If you feel tooth pain when wearing it, please visit the hospital to have it adjusted to fit your teeth properly♡
